Analysis

Bulgaria recorded 10.02 per 1,000 (in the entire population) for the demographic transition in sweden in 2010.

The figure is down 6.1% on the previous year and up 11.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, the demographic transition in sweden in Bulgaria peaked at 45.1 per 1,000 (in the entire population) in 1914 and was at its lowest, 7.7 per 1,000 (in the entire population), in 1997.

That places Bulgaria 48th out of 56 countries with data for 2010,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 130 years of available data.
